The EXIN Agile Scrum Foundation (ASF) certification equips professionals with the skills to combine Agile's adaptability and focus on collaboration with Scrum's structured practices. This powerful approach enables teams to deliver high-quality products iteratively while promoting transparency, teamwork, and continuous improvement, essential for success in today’s dynamic work environments. The certification exam assesses candidates on their understanding of key concepts and their application.
Agile Scrum Foundation is designed to test a professional’s fundamental understanding of agile principles and scrum methodology. It is especially useful for those leading or participating in projects. This certification is especially interesting for professionals who work in areas including project management, software development, IT service management and business management.
